Mervyn King: why the Covid pandemic is a classic example of radical uncertainty

from MoneyWeek Talks

This week, Merryn talks to ex-governor of the Bank of England Merryn King about the pandemic and how to prepare for a future that is unknowable; the government's response and why science may not always have the answers; and how to deal with vast rise in public debt. Plus, a little bit of bonus Brexit.
